Tom L. Kaufmann is a doctoral researcher affiliated with BIFOLD, the Max Delbrück Center for Molecular Medicine and the CompCancer graduate school. His research focuses on computational methods to investigate tumor heterogeneity and cancer evolution with a focus on copy-number alterations.

Prior to joining BIFOLD, Tom Kaufmann completed his Bachelor and Master studies in Physics at Heidelberg University with a one year stay at University College London. Through research stays at the Heidelberg Institute for Theoretical Studies and the German Cancer Research Center he became interested in the world of bioinformatics and computational cancer research.
